;One Child Policy;;;;;;Tips ;If every couple in China had two children, China would have been in poverty now. ;The One Child Policy is having negative effects on China’s population too. There will soon be, and already is a sign of an ageing population which will mean the government will have to put more money onto healthcare and pensions with fewer youngsters around to carry out the work. By the year 2025, the percentage of over 65s in China could reach 30% and instead of the traditional method of children caring for their elders, China’s elderly will have to be put into social retirement care as there won’t be enough youngsters to support them.; U.N. Projection: RAPID PROCESS OF POPULATION AGING IN CHINA 联合国的预测: 中国人口快速老龄化 Much Faster Increase in Proportion of Elderly Persons than in Developed Countries中国老年人口占总人口的比例增长速度大大快于发达国家;Extremely Rapid Increase of “Oldest Old” Persons 高龄老人增长速度更快 ;Children are becoming far too spoilt! Parents are treating their only children like royalty, and obese, demanding boys are being seen far too often now and they will have big problems when they reach their teens. ;Gender imbalance: The policy is seriously affecting China’s sex ratio. Since the 1980s, our ratio has become completely disfigured and the male to female ratio is now 120:100. So much for killing of baby girls and an increase in abortion rates. China could have completely devastated it’s future as there will soon be a shortage in the number of young fertile women and then there will be even fewer births. What a disaster!
